本文目录导读:
随着互联网的飞速发展,网站评价系统已经成为衡量网站质量、用户体验和行业竞争的重要手段,本文将深入解析网站评价系统源码,从核心架构、功能模块、实现原理等方面进行详细阐述,帮助读者全面了解评价系统的运作机制。
核心架构
网站评价系统源码的核心架构主要包括以下几个部分:
1、数据库模块:负责存储用户评价、网站信息、管理员信息等数据,实现数据的增删改查操作。
2、业务逻辑模块:负责处理用户评价、网站信息、管理员信息等业务逻辑,如评价审核、评价排序、数据统计等。
图片来源于网络,如有侵权联系删除
3、前端展示模块:负责将评价结果以可视化方式展示给用户,包括评价列表、评价详情、评价排序等。
4、接口模块:负责与其他系统进行数据交互,如用户系统、内容管理系统等。
5、安全模块:负责保护系统安全,包括用户认证、权限控制、数据加密等。
功能模块
1、用户评价模块:用户可以对网站进行评价,包括星级评价、文字评价、图片评价等。
2、网站信息模块:管理员可以添加、修改、删除网站信息,包括网站名称、简介、图片等。
3、评价审核模块:管理员可以对用户提交的评价进行审核,包括通过、驳回、修改等操作。
图片来源于网络,如有侵权联系删除
4、评价排序模块:根据评价星级、时间、热度等因素对评价进行排序,提高用户体验。
5、数据统计模块:对用户评价、网站信息等数据进行统计,为管理员提供决策依据。
6、用户管理模块:管理员可以对用户进行管理,包括添加、修改、删除、权限控制等。
7、系统设置模块:管理员可以对系统进行设置,如评价规则、排序规则、安全设置等。
实现原理
1、数据库设计:采用关系型数据库,如MySQL、Oracle等,设计合理的表结构,实现数据的存储和管理。
2、业务逻辑实现:采用Java、Python、PHP等编程语言,实现业务逻辑的处理,如评价审核、评价排序、数据统计等。
图片来源于网络,如有侵权联系删除
3、前端展示:采用HTML、CSS、JavaScript等技术,实现评价列表、评价详情、评价排序等可视化展示。
4、接口设计:采用RESTful API设计接口,实现与其他系统的数据交互。
5、安全实现:采用HTTPS、SSL等加密技术,保障数据传输安全;采用用户认证、权限控制等技术,保障系统安全。
网站评价系统源码的核心架构、功能模块和实现原理是评价系统成功的关键,通过对源码的深入解析,我们可以了解到评价系统的运作机制,为实际开发和应用提供参考,在未来的发展中,网站评价系统将继续优化,为用户提供更加优质的服务。
标签: #网站评价系统源码
评论列表